苯氨基甲酸甲酯精馏残渣中二苯脲的回收方法

摘    要:讨论了以非光气法合成苯氮基甲酸甲醇精馏残渣的回收方法,对残渣成分进行了分离和分析,发现残渣中主要成分为二苯脲,根据残渣中各成分不同的溶解性质,通过实验,选择用碳酸二甲酯作为回收二苯脲的溶剂。并且采用高效液相色谱法(外标法)测定了回收的二苯脲的含量。结果表明,回收的二苯脲的含量在99%以上。

The methods of recovering diphenylurea from the residua of rectified methyl n-phenyl carbamate

Abstract:The important objective of this thesis is that how to dispose the residua of rectified-MPC with non-phosgenation systhesis of MPC. the components of residue was isolated and analyzed, the main component is diphenylurea, According to the difference of the solubility of all kinds of substance, Dimethyl Carbonate was choosed as recycling the solvent of diphenylurea. The contents of diphenylurea was determined by ultraviolet spectrophotometry or HPLC. The resuits indicate that the contents of diphenylurea is above 99 %.
